Thomas Bletsoe - Will 1741


In The Name of God Amen I Thomas Bletsoe Clerk Rector of Newton Bromshold in the County of Northampton Do make and ordain this my last Will and Testament revoking all former Wills by me at any time heretofore made Imprimis I give and devise all my real Estate Lands Tenements and Hereditaments whatsoever and wheresoever unto my Son Thomas Bletsoe and to his heirs for Ever. Item I give and bequeath unto my said Son all ye Rents of my Estate due for the last half year before my decease and also all my Plate excepting such as was given to my Wife by the Will of her Aunt Mrs Mary Deacon And I also give and bequeath to my said Son my Watch with all my Books and the Furniture of my Lodging Room. Item I give to my Daughter Mary the Gold Watch and Chain which Chain was her Mothers Lastly as to all the rest and residue of my goods Chattels personal Estate and Effects not herein before particularly mentioned and bequeathed I do give and bequeath the same unto my two Daughters Mary and Elizabeth whom I do hereby nominate constitute and appoint joint Executrixes of this my Will. In Witness whereof I have hereunto set my hand and Seal this twenty second day of March in the year of our Lord One Thousand seven Hundred and Thirty nine.

                                                                                                Tho Bletsoe

Signed sealed and published by ye said Testator
as his last Will and Testament in ye presences
of us who have subscribed our names as Witnesses
in his presence and at his request

Samuel Carter

Wm [Staplin]

Geo Tymms

The 3rd Day of August in the Year of Our Lord 1741 The Execturixes
in the above Written Will Named were then sworn faithfully
to perform the Same and so forth Before me

                                                Tho Bradfield Sur.
                           


NRO Ref: N Will 03 Aug 1741
